Job Description
Position Summary The Machine Assembler is responsible for assembling agricultural machinery and components by following mechanical drawings, schematics, and work instructions. This role requires strong mechanical aptitude,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ently using personal hand and power tools to meet production and quality standards. Essential Responsibilities Assemble agricultural machines and subassemblies using blueprints, drawings, and specifications Interpret mechanical drawings and follow assembly procedures accurately Use hand tools and battery-powered tools safely and efficiently Perform adjustments, fitting, fastening, and basic troubleshooting as needed Inspect completed assemblies to ensure quality and proper function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work area in compliance with safety standards Collaborate with team members and communicate issues or improvements to supervisors Complete additional tasks as assigned by management to support production needs Required Tools (Must Have Own Tools) Socket wrench set Screwdriver and pliers kit Wire strippers steel-toed boots Battery-powered tools (including drill and grinder) Required Skills & Qualifications Prior experience in mechanical or machine assembly preferred Ability to read and interpret mechanical drawings and schematics Strong mechanical aptitude with hands-on assembly experience Familiarity with agricultural equipment or industrial machinery a plus Ability to follow instructions and work independently or as part of a team Reliable attendance and strong work ethic Physical Requirements Ability to stand for extended periods Lift and move components weighing up to 50 lbs Perform repetitive tasks involving bending, reaching, and manual dexterity Work Environment Manufacturing or production floor environment Exposure to tools, machinery, and typical industrial noise levels Adherence to all safety policies required
